Education Program Manager (Belgrade based) who will be responsible to the Managing Director for the academic management of the School and ensuring the teaching and online learning component of the programs are delivered to the highest standards. This role is ideal for someone who is ambitious, not afraid of challenges of a growing organization, prepared to work hard and enjoys achieving goals.

Duties:

  • Teachers recruitment and training.
  • Monitoring teachers’ performance.
  • Motivating teachers.
  • Teaching groups and/or on a one-to-one basis – online and in person.
  • Teaching specialized English courses such as those which cater to the needs of business people and executives.
  • Academic welfare of students and monitoring their progress.
  • Planning, preparing and delivering lessons to classes.
  • Using a modern and dynamic teaching approach which allows students to communicate easily using the English language.
  • Researching and devising entertaining, interesting, creative, productive lessons for students.
  • Assessing and recording student progress by setting and marking coursework and examinations.

Qualifications:

  • Native or near-native English language fluency.
  • TESOL/CELTA/TEFL certification is a big plus.
  • Experience teaching online classes with proven results.
  • Knowledge and experience using blended learning, task-based learning, and skills integration in language teaching would be a considerable advantage.
  • Entrepreneurial spirit, comfort with ambiguity, and affinity for learning new tools and applications.
  • Ability to develop and adapt classroom materials to meet students’ needs.
  • Experience using computers and technology in classroom activities (online learning platforms, interactive whiteboards, etc.).
  • Social networks enthusiast.
